Cost of House Leveling in Kansas City

House leveling is a critical service for homeowners in Kansas City, KS, as it ensures the structural integrity and safety of a property. Over time, houses can settle unevenly due to various factors, leading to foundation issues that require professional intervention. Understanding the cost of house leveling in Kansas City, KS, involves considering multiple factors and common tasks associated with the process.

Factors Affecting Cost

  • Foundation Type: The type of foundation (slab, crawl space, or basement) significantly influences the cost of leveling.
  • Extent of Damage: The severity of the foundation issues can increase labor and material costs.
  • Soil Conditions: Local soil conditions can impact the complexity and cost of the leveling process.
  • House Size: Larger homes typically require more extensive work and materials, increasing the overall cost.
  • Access to Foundation: Limited access to the foundation can complicate the process and raise costs.
  • Repair Methods: Different leveling methods (e.g., piering, mudjacking) come with varying costs.
  • Permit Fees: Local regulations may require permits, adding to the overall expense.

Task Average Cost (USD)
Slab Foundation Leveling $3,000 - $6,000
Crawl Space Leveling $5,000 - $10,000
Basement Foundation Repair $10,000 - $15,000
Mudjacking $500 - $1,500
Piering $1,000 - $3,000 per pier
Structural Engineer Report $500 - $1,000
Permit Fees $100 - $300

Understanding these factors and average costs can help homeowners in Kansas City, KS, budget effectively for house leveling services.
